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Special Education or related field (as required by state)
  • Valid Special Education teaching license/certification in Delaware (or willingness to obtain)
  • Experience managing IEPs, progress monitoring, and classroom differentiation
  • Strong communication, collaboration, and problem-solving skills
  • Adaptability to new environments and enthusiasm for travel assignments
Responsibilities:
  • Deliver high-quality, individualized instruction to students with special needs
  • Develop, implement, and update Individualized Education Programs (IEPs)
  • Collaborate with teachers, administrators, and families to foster student growth
  • Maintain accurate records and ensure compliance with local and state regulations
  • Create an inclusive, positive classroom climate where all students thrive
